Run a finger down the centre of your chest and find the highest point of the protrusion.
That point, not the middle of your chest, is where the pressure has to land.
It is often slightly off-centre. That is normal, and it is exactly what your brace was built around.
Position the front pads directly over that high point, then close the brace around your chest.
The back panel should sit flat between your shoulder blades, drawing your shoulders open.
Nothing should pinch. If an edge digs in, reposition before you add any pressure.
Turn the adjuster until you feel steady, even pressure across the ridge.
Firm and comfortable is the target. Sharp or sore means back it off.
Pain does not speed correction up. It only costs you the wear hours that actually produce it.
Break in over the first week, then build toward 14–23 hours a day. It is slim enough to sleep in.
As the ridge settles, click the dial up. The correction progresses with you.

The Father of Orthopedics
writes it down
Let’s go back to 1741. Nicolas Andry (the “Father of Orthopedics”) wrote a book called L’orthopédie ou l’art de prévenir et de corriger dans les enfants, les difformités du corps.
It proved something revolutionary:
“Bones and cartilage are living substances that reshape under consistent pressure.”
Nicolas Andry, 1741
A crooked tree,
straightened by support
This symbolic crooked tree became the symbol of Orthopedics. It was first proposed by Nicolas Andry in his book.
His emblem illustrated a tree that, like a growing child with a deformity, could be straightened through proper support.
That is the whole idea behind a carinatum brace, 280 years early.
Wolff’s Law:
bone obeys force
Over 150 years later in 1892, German surgeon Julius Wolff expanded on Andry’s observations and published The Law of Bone Remodelling.
His conclusion became known as Wolff’s Law, which is accepted as a law in Orthopaedics:
“Bone tissue is a dynamic structure that can be remodeled according to external forces.”
Wolff’s Law, 1892

Dynamic Remodeling
starts with carinatum
In 1977, Brazilian orthopedist Dr. Sydney Haje developed the Dynamic Remodeling Method and went on to treat nearly 5,000 patients during his career.
He started with a pectus carinatum patient.
He created a custom brace that applied pressure directly to the protruding chest, and it worked. Everything that followed, including the rib flare and excavatum bracing that came a decade later, was adapted from that first carinatum case.
Carinatum is not the afterthought of pectus bracing. It is the original.

Modern series:
76–92% corrected
Haje’s method became compression bracing as it is practised now, and the modern numbers hold up.
● Treatment success across modern bracing series: 76–92%
● Recurrence with proper maintenance: 2.6% across 1,185 patients
● Reduction in sternal rotation in compliant patients: 33–44%
The one variable that decides which group you land in is wear time. Above roughly 12 hours a day, the results follow.

Is carinatum really correctable without surgery? +
Yes, more so than any other pectus type. Carinatum cartilage is usually flexible, and steady compression is the recognised first-line, non-surgical treatment. Dynamic compression bracing corrects the protrusion in the large majority of compliant patients with flexible chests. Surgery is genuinely a last resort for carinatum, not a starting point.
How long until I see results? +
Flexible chests can show visible flattening within weeks to a few months of consistent wear. The firmer or more set the cartilage, the longer it takes. Daily wear time and pressure are the biggest factors, the dial lets you progress as your chest responds.
How many hours a day do I wear it? +
Early on, aim for 14–23 hours a day depending on how your chest responds and how comfortable the pressure is. It’s slim enough to wear under clothes and to sleep in, so most hours pass without thinking about it. As the ridge settles, wear can taper to maintenance.
Does it hurt? +
It shouldn't. You want firm, steady pressure on the ridge, present but comfortable, not painful. If it's sharp or sore, the pressure is set too high; ease the dial back. Some skin redness over the pads is normal; pain is the signal to reduce.

How tight should it be? +
Firm, steady, comfortable, never painful. Pain doesn't speed correction; it kills the wear hours that actually produce it. The dial lets you find the right pressure and progress it gradually as the ridge responds, and the included guidance shows you how.
Will the ridge come back when I stop? +
Remodelled cartilage holds, but the exit should be gradual, not a hard stop at the first good mirror-day. You taper to maintenance hours while monitoring, and pairing the brace with training helps the corrected shape hold on its own.
